3. INTRODUCTION
⢠Before Independence- Private hunting reserves of
the Maharaja of Jaipur.
⢠1955- Sanctuary established by the Indian
Government.
⢠1973- Declared as Project Tiger reserve
⢠1980- Acknowledged as National Park
⢠1991- Enlarged to include Sawai Man Singh &
Keladevi Sanctuaries covering 1700 km2
4. LOCATION
⢠14 KM from Sawai Madhopur.
⢠Situated in South-Eastern Rajasthan &
at the junction of geologically oldest
mountain ranges - The Aravalis &
The Vindhyas.
⢠Enclosed by the Chambal River and
Banas River.

10. RELATED FUN FACTS
⢠Ranthambore National Park is also known as the 'Tiger
Country'.
⢠Banas River flows through this national park, also known as
'Van Ki Asha'.
⢠The second largest banyan tree in India is located in
Ranthambore National Park.
⢠Sawai Madhopur Railway station has been declared as
countryâs first âHeritage Railway Stationâ due to its splendid
Graffiti work.
⢠Ranthambore fort is recognized as UNESCO World Heritage
Site.
⢠The Ranthambore National Park is the largest stretch
of 'Dhok' forest in India.
⢠Famous tigers of Ranthambore National Park are Ustad,
Mala, Sitara, Machalli , Sundari, Laila, Romeo, Dollar etc.
